THE ALTAR AND TOOLS OF THE PATH

The altar set up of the goddess is a simple and clean work area without to much clutter that can be taken down if need be. It includes the following altar candle incense burner wand bowl of water flowers (in the goddess colors ) an image of the goddess or goddess candle

The altar cloth can be any of the colors of the goddess. The altar candle should be white and placed in the middle of the altar surrounded by flowers in her colors. The flowers should be fresh but if this can not happen a nice made arrangement of plastic flowers will work. The goddess image should be the image of the triple goddess as this is we have found to be the best image to represent her. If though your using the goddess candle it should be purple and at the back of the altar, if purple is not available then white will also work. The incense burner is set to the right of the altar and the water to the left. The wand is in the front closest to the practitioner If a ritual is to be done outdoors then the earth works well as the altar as this adds grounding to the .

THE WAND

The wand is the most important tool of the path as this helps to guide the prana to and from the goddess as well as spellwork. It is best to have the wand made of willow as this is the goddess tree essence however you can make it from any wood and still have wonderful results. The wand can be carved into any shape you like as this puts your lifeforce into it and once work begins with the goddess some of her energy will go into it as well. Remember that the wand is a channel to the goddess energy and so therefor it should not be handled by anyone but you.

THE INSENSE

The incense of the goddess is truly of nature. The Goddess Incense is a recipe made by the practitioner from the elements. The incense is made from wood and dry tree leaves and is as follows. This recipe is from the mouth of the goddess herself and if used should be kept to.

“ By the light of day, go forth and acquire fresh green cedar that has fallen from a tree and one pine cone or pine needles. This you will mix together with drops of the essence of sage and the dried leaves of the oak or maple tree, a most purifying scent. Then the petals of a rose are to be added and then allowed to sit outside under the full moon. Keep it uncovered so that the dew of the morning dawn may come upon it charging it with its powers of the sun as well as the essence of the moon”

This is how the goddess has stated that her scent be made however she has also added later this part.

“ if above all the scent can not be formed then an offering of rose is as equally pleasing in my eyes, as all people should be able to come to me ”

So as you can see from the words of the goddess she has given a way for all .

THE RITES AND WORSHIP

The rites of the goddess are meant to be kept simple and flowing. Many have asked of the ritual dress and how one should approach the work and the goddess herself has said this.

“When you approach me you should do so as yourself, with pure heart and intent. You may dress as you see fit, yet all I ask is that you come to me a member of the silver sash with my seal open and seen, if this is not possible come to me with the tri colored braid, If this is not possible come to me with my sign on thy arm”

The sash the goddess speaks of is just that, a silver sash or rope, tied off and draped over the right shoulder going right to left. If one can not find this then a braid of purple and silver can be made an worn on the wrist. This is done by making three pieces of rope braids using nine pieces of string forming two purple rope braids and one silver. Once that is done three knots are tied into the string and then tied around the right wrist. We have also seen this made out of colored wire. Also you may draw her sign on your right arm in one of the colors of the goddess. Her seal is cast on a wooden disc in one of her colors and is worn around the neck with a piece of purple cord and your name cast on the back in any form of magical writing you choose.

The dedication to the goddess is as easy as the rituals themselves and was given to us by the goddess with these words.

“To dedicate oneself to me,go to a place in nature where you feel most safe with the wand and incense Bring with you a small offering of wine or juice. Light the incense and with wand and glass raised to the sky call out my name. Come to me as a friend with pure heart and speak to me as such in this form or one of your own devise.

Goddess Selene Pure of heart It is me your follower ( here say your name) I ask for your blessings Shine down your divine light And enter my life

After this you should drink of the wine leaving enough to offer to the earth. Take dust from the earth to rub on the wand connecting with my life force. After this take a few moments to feel the energy all around you and within you. When you are ready offer thanks and leave the site knowing at that point I am with you always “
